REVIEW OF GLOBAL WARMING: CASE STUDY OF HIMALAYAN AND OTHER PARTS OF NORTH INDIA

Humaib Nasir, Misbah Bashir and Dolonchapa Prabhakar

Abstract

Global warming is one of the foremost and grave public health and environmental anxiety all around earth in today’s world. The term global warming is identical with greenhouse effect inferring in amplified extent of greenhouse gases on earth leading to frame-up of more and more solar radiations thereby increasing global temperature. The objective of this paper is to provide insight details about current situation of global warming across Himalayan region and other parts north India, along with its countless origins and effects. An attempt is made to make people aware about various types of gases present in air highlighting their effects on environment in causing global warming along with the various ways of overcoming this situation. As per the fourth assessment report of Intergovernmental Panel on Climatic Change (IPCC), it has been found that due to adverse human activities unexpected changes in climatic conditions occurring due to continuous warming up of air blanket around earth it has been estimated that overall temperature around earth has increased by 0.8 degree Celsius (1.4 degree Fahrenheit) due to global warming which is a major concern everywhere around world so studying global warming all around globe is not possible as whole so in this paper major answer to how global warming is going to affect the lives of people of northern India in upcoming years and how it can be tackled is given.
